Behold the Pyramid of Centers – the greatest who ever played the game.
The rules of the pyramid are simple. There is one spot at the very top, four spots on the second level, and five spots on the third. If you are on the second level, you are tied for second place; same goes for the third.
Players on each level are ordered chronologically.
THE CENTERS
#1

Mike Webster (1975-1990)
(“Iron Mike”)
University of Wisconsin-Madison
1974 Draft Pick #125 (Round 5)
Pittsburgh Steelers (1974-88)
Kansas City Chiefs (1989-90)
4x Super Bowl Champion
9x Pro Bowl
6x All Pro #1
2x All Pro #2
1970s All Decade Team
1980s All Decade Team
245 Career Reg. Games
